I didn't plan to become the person friends call before they move abroad. It happened because I did it badly the first time — wrong visa route, a shipping quote I didn't read properly, and three months of avoidable stress.

Now I write about relocation the way I wish someone had explained it to me: the actual sequence of decisions, what each one costs, and where the expensive mistakes hide.

No affiliate-bait country rankings. No "move to paradise for $500 a month." Just the logistics, in the order you'll actually face them.

Visas, in plain language

What each route actually requires, how long it really takes, and the difference between what the consulate publishes and what happens in practice.

The move itself

Shipping versus selling, what to carry, timing your lease against your paperwork, and the costs that surface after you land.

The first ninety days

Residency registration, banking, healthcare, and tax residency — the admin that decides whether year one feels smooth or frantic.

Moving abroad is rarely one big decision. It is forty small ones, and the order you make them in is what costs or saves you.
